How Much Do Lip Filler Injections Cost in 2026?

Lip filler injections typically cost between $600 and $1,000 per syringe in the US, with a national average of around $959. Prices generally range from $332 to over $2,300 depending on the injector's experience, location, and the type of filler used (e.g., Juvederm, Restylane).

The cost of lip filler injections in Turkey typically ranges from $200 to $500 per session, depending on several factors. Standard HA fillers, such as Juvederm and Restylane, are generally less expensive than premium types like Volbella.

Prices are calculated per syringe, and most lip treatments require 1 to 2 syringes, depending on the natural size of the lips and the desired results.

Taking into account the absorbability of HA fillers, which affects how long they last, many patients choose to schedule an additional session every few months. This should be considered when planning the budget for long-lasting lip plumping results.

Factors Affecting Lip Filler Costs

Basically, the type and brand of filler, the number of syringes and amount required, the area to be treated, and the desired results all affect the cost of a lip filler procedure. Additionally, the experience of the doctor and any additional services or medications needed also play a role in determining the total price.

  1. Injector Expertise: Board-certified surgeons or dermatologists may charge more.
  2. Filler Type & Brand: Different products (e.g., Juvéderm Volbella, Restylane Kysse) vary in price.
  3. Amount of Filler: More syringes increase total cost.
  4. Location: High-cost cities and affluent areas usually have higher prices.
  5. Longevity: Longer-lasting fillers or biostimulators cost more.
  6. Clinic Reputation & Overhead: Premium clinics with advanced equipment charge higher rates.
  7. Additional Fees: Consultations, follow-ups, and aftercare products can add to costs.

What Determines the Cost of Lip Filler

Hyaluronic acid (HA) fillers are the most popular type of lip filler. They are safe, natural, and versatile, providing results that range from subtle, natural enhancement to significant plumping, depending on the type of HA and the amount of filler used. They also create beautifully defined lip borders.

Their popularity is partly due to affordability. In Turkey, HA fillers typically range from $200 to $500 per syringe, depending on the brand. A standard Juvederm syringe costs around $350–$1,050, with the typical Turkish price near $500.

Juvederm Volbella is slightly more expensive, usually around $500–$700 per syringe, offering a thinner gel ideal for refining lip lines without adding noticeable volume. Restylane ranges approximately $220–$520 per syringe in Turkey and is comparable in results and longevity to Juvederm. Belotero costs about $180–$450 per syringe, providing natural, subtle enhancement.

Collagen-based fillers, such as Bellafill, are generally more expensive than HA fillers, with prices reaching up to $1,500 per syringe.

Overall, Juvederm and Restylane remain the most widely used HA brands, offering long-lasting results, natural lip enhancement, and well-defined lip borders at an affordable price.

The price of the filler typically reflects the cost of one full syringe. Patients usually pay for the full syringe even if they only need 0.5 ml. However, the remaining amount is not wasted; it can often be used for a maintenance or touch-up session 2–4 weeks later.

The amount of lip filler and the number of syringes required depend on the injection area—lips, fine lines, or both—and the desired outcome, whether natural and subtle or more noticeable and significant.

For enhancing or reshaping the lips, about 1 mL per session is typically used. Some cases may require less (0.5 mL) if the lips are naturally full, or more (1.5–2 mL) if greater volume and plumping are desired.

Most people need only one session to achieve their desired results, though a follow-up session after 2–4 weeks is sometimes recommended to refine or adjust the outcome.

When treating fine lines around the lips, less filler is usually required compared to full lip enhancement. Typically, 0.5–1 mL per session is sufficient, depending on the depth and number of lines. Some cases may require one or two sessions, with a 2–4 week follow-up to evaluate results before any further adjustments.

The cost of a subtle, gentle lift or soft definition is lower than that of fuller lip augmentation because it requires only 0.5–1.0 mL of filler. In the USA, this typically costs $500–$900, while in Turkey, it is more budget-friendly at $200–$400. This option provides a natural, refined look without noticeable volume.

Plumper lips cost more. For fuller, more voluminous lips, around 1.0 mL is recommended. Prices range from $650–$1,200 in the USA and $300–$550 in Turkey. This level of augmentation adds noticeable volume while keeping lips soft and expressive.

Lip line definition focuses on sharpening or defining the edges of your lips without adding bulk. About 0.5 mL is typically used, costing $350–$700 in the USA and $180–$350 in Turkey. The result is crisp, precise borders for a polished, natural finish.

The cost of lip fillers not only depends on the amount used and the desired result but also on the brand of filler, as different products are designed to achieve specific effects.

For subtle enhancement or lip line definition, thinner gels like Restylane Silk or Juvéderm Volbella are ideal. These fillers integrate seamlessly into the skin, perfect for sharpening the lip border without adding noticeable volume. The result is refined, crisp edges that give your lips a natural, balanced appearance.

For fuller, more voluminous lips, mid-weight fillers such as Restylane Kysse or Juvéderm Ultra XC work best. They are designed to move naturally with your facial expressions, providing soft, plump, and hydrated lips that look natural whether you smile or speak.

In the US, the price for a lip filler injection ranges from $600 to $1,500, with an average cost of around $900. Lower prices are typically found in more affordable areas, such as Tampa, where the cost is around $700, while high-cost locations like New York City represent the upper end of the range.

In the UK and Europe, lip filler injections generally cost between $600 and $1,000 per session.

In Turkey, the cost is roughly one-third of the US, UK, or European prices, ranging from $200 to $500, with an average of about $400 per session.

Turkey is generally considered one of the most affordable countries for lip filler procedures, offering high-quality, natural results at reasonable prices. In some cities, the price of 1 ml of filler can start as low as $80; however, original brands at reputable clinics usually cost around $300 per ml.

Other countries, such as Mexico, Thailand, Poland, Hungary, South Korea, and Malaysia, may also offer lower prices. However, the availability of diverse and authentic filler brands in Turkey makes it the preferred choice for most local and international patients seeking medical tourism.

Lip filler packages in Turkey often include not only the procedure and the filler itself but also follow-up visits and, in many cases, non-medical services such as airport transfers, hotel stays, and translation support.

Premium medical packages can go even further, providing luxury accommodation, personal assistants, and aftercare services designed for international patients.
